Red Star and Maccabi Haifa will meet again in the second leg of the UEFA Champions League 2022-23 qualifying playoff series. The first leg was the first time the two teams had faced each other, and Maccabi Haifa won 3-2. The Israeli team took advantage of their home advantage and the possibilities they had to gain a little lead in the aggregate score, and while the series is not yet decided, they arrive to Serbia with some hope.

Red Star knows that, despite being at a disadvantage, closing the series at home is a good thing, especially because of the way their fans experience the matches in the stands. As it was at the Israeli team’s home, this is expected to be an open game where anything may happen.

Red Star Belgrade Preview

Red Star vs Maccabi Haifa - predictions, picks and bets Champions League

With the defeat in Israel, Red Star ended their 22-match unbeaten streak in all competitions, in which they had 21 wins and one draw. Prior to that match, they had won 15 consecutive matches. In addition to cutting short the good results, it also ended the series of clean sheets, as they couldn’t achieve the fifth one in a row.

They will play this match at home and recent history is on their side as they have not lost in Serbia since November 2021, when they lost by a score of 1-0 to Midtjylland in a Europa League international match. They will be looking to continue extending their good streak at home, which includes 23 games without defeat.

Maccabi Haifa Preview

Red Star vs Maccabi Haifa - predictions, picks and bets Champions League

Maccabi Haifa’s victory in the first leg was not a fluke: it was well worked out, truly, as the team focused on ball control, recorded 53% of possession and had 16 shots, five more than their opponents. They hadn’t been consistent in their previous games and were coming off a defeat in the second leg of the previous Champions League qualifying round series, but they were able to capitalize on their home advantage to get this result.

The Israeli team lost their last Champions League away game to Apollon by a score of 2-0, but ended up moving forward thanks to the aggregate score, as they had taken the advantage at home in the first leg.
